How much do derm j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 6, 2026, the average hourly pay for derm in Washington is $30.93,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$26.39 and $35.96 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a dermatologist?

Dermatologists are medical doctors who specialize in diagnosing and treating conditions related to the skin, hair, and nails. They manage a wide range of issues, from common concerns like acne and eczema to serious diseases such as skin cancer. Dermatologists often perform skin examinations, minor surgical procedures, and cosmetic treatments. They can work in hospitals, clinics, or private practices, helping patients maintain healthy skin and address cosmetic or medical concerns.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a dermatologist?

To thrive as a Dermatologist, you need an MD or DO degree, completion of a dermatology residency, and board certification, with strong knowledge of skin diseases, treatments, and cosmetic procedures. Familiarity with diagnostic tools like dermatoscopes, electronic medical records (EMRs), and laser therapy devices is typical in this field. Excellent patient communication, attention to detail, and compassion are essential soft skills for building trust and delivering personalized care. These skills and qualifications are crucial to accurately diagnose, treat, and manage a wide range of skin conditions, ensuring patient safety and satisfaction.

What are some common challenges dermatologists face when managing a diverse patient caseload?

Dermatologists often encounter a wide range of skin conditions that vary in severity and require different diagnostic and treatment approaches. One common challenge is accurately diagnosing rare or atypical skin disorders, especially in patients with varying skin tones. Additionally, managing patient expectations regarding cosmetic outcomes and chronic skin diseases can require strong communication and empathy skills. Staying updated with the latest advancements and treatment options is also essential for providing the best patient care.

What is the difference between Derm vs Nurse Practitioner?

AspectDermNurse Practitioner
Required CredentialsMedical degree (MD or DO), dermatology residencyRegistered Nurse license, master's or doctoral degree in nursing, certification as Nurse Practitioner
Work EnvironmentDermatology clinics, hospitals, private practicesPrimary care settings, specialty clinics, hospitals
Industry UsageSpecialized in skin, hair, and nail conditionsBroad healthcare roles, including dermatology

Derms are medical doctors specializing in skin health, requiring extensive training and residency. Nurse Practitioners are advanced practice nurses with a broader scope of practice, often working alongside dermatologists or independently in primary care. While both roles may treat skin conditions, Derms focus on complex cases and procedures, whereas Nurse Practitioners provide general dermatology care and patient management.

What are careers in dermatology?

Careers in dermatology typically involve diagnosing and treating skin, hair, and nail conditions. Dermatologists are medical doctors who may work in hospitals, clinics, or private practices, often requiring medical degrees, residencies, and board certification. Other related roles include dermatology nurses, researchers, and physician assistants specializing in skin health.
